They came. They saw. They shopped. The ladies and gents poured in at the pop-up Luxury Garage Sale boutique in River Oaks Shopping Center for an evening officially launching the month-long designer label extravaganza.
They swooned over the racks of Gucci, Chanel and The Row and obviously coveted the displays of Louis Vuitton, Hermès and Céline. Happy news for Dress for Success, 10 percent of sales on this evening of fashion indulgence went to the non-profit.
Adding energy to what might be called a shopping frenzy were the lively tunes of DJ Ramalama and fueling the fun were taste treats from Chapman & Kirby. Think ceviche over corn crisps, smoked paprika deviled eggs, ahi poke crisp and candied bacon.
The Luxury Garage Sale pop-up is open seven days a week and will remain in Houston through April 15.
